The African Dwarf Frog, also known as Hymenochirus boettgeri, is a unique and fascinating freshwater species that is native to Africa. These tiny amphibians are fully aquatic and spend their entire lives in the water.
African Dwarf Frogs are very easy to care for and are great for beginners. They can be kept in a tank as small as 5 gallons, but a larger tank is recommended for a more natural environment. They are peaceful and can be kept with other small and peaceful species.
They are carnivores and will eat a variety of live or frozen meaty foods such as bloodworms and brine shrimp. It's important to provide a varied diet to ensure they receive all the necessary nutrients for optimal health.
Water Parameters:
- pH: 6.5-7.5
- gH: 5-15
- kH: 2-8
- TDS: 100-300
- Temperature: 72-78°F
